 Description of the problemAfter filling the fuel tank, a very strong odor of raw gasoline coming from rear of car. The strongest smell coming from drivers side rear wheel well, no visible leaks detected. The smell is getting worse after each fill-up. Replaced the gas cap, no change in condition. Contacted the dealer from where car was purchased and inquired about similar complaints and fixes because another of my family has the same model with similar miles and has the very same problem, the dealer was unaware of any issues with this model. Because the car is out of warranty, will need to find a repair facility to solve and correct this issue before something catastrophic happens. Also found in research that this same issue has been found in other mercedes models of the same model year.

  • What is Recall?

    A recall is when a product is removed from the market or a correction is made to the product because it is either defective or potentially harmful.
  • What is Failure?

    Failure is the state or condition of not meeting a desirable or intended objective, and may be viewed as the opposite of success. Product failure ranges from failure to sell the product to fracture of the product, in the worst cases leading to personal injury, the province of forensic engineering.
  • What is Defect?

    Non-conformance of a car component with the specified requirements, or non-fulfillment of user expectations, including the safety aspects.
